Slide 1: What is an IP Address?
An IP Address is a unique numerical label assigned to each device connected to a computer network.

Slide 2: IPv4 vs. IPv6
IPv4 uses 32-bit addresses, while IPv6 uses 128-bit addresses.

Slide 3: IPv4 Address Structure
An IPv4 address consists of four octets separated by periods, e.g., 192.168.0.1.

Slide 4: Subnetting
Subnetting allows for the partitioning of an IP network into smaller subnetworks.

Slide 5: Private vs. Public IP Addresses
Private IP addresses are used within a private network, while public IP addresses are routable on the internet.

Slide 6: Dynamic vs. Static IP Addresses
Dynamic IP addresses are assigned by a DHCP server and may change over time, while static IP addresses are manually assigned and remain constant.

Slide 7: IP Address Classes
IP addresses are divided into different classes: A, B, C, D, and E.

Slide 8: Classful vs. Classless IP Addressing
Classful IP addressing assigns addresses based on predefined classes, while classless IP addressing allows for more flexible allocation of addresses.
